One of the key benefits of incorporating mindfulness techniques into our daily routine is that it helps us become more aware of our thoughts and emotions. Often, when we are stressed, our minds are racing with negative thoughts and worries. We may not even realize the impact these thoughts have on our well-being. By practicing mindfulness, we can learn to observe our thoughts without judgment and let them pass without getting caught up in them. This can help us break the cycle of stress and anxiety and bring a sense of calm and clarity to our minds.
Another important aspect of mindfulness is being present in the moment. In today’s fast-paced world, we are constantly multitasking and thinking about the next thing on our to-do list. This can lead to feelings of overwhelm and stress. By practicing mindfulness, we can learn to focus on the present moment and fully engage in whatever we are doing. This can help us feel more grounded and reduce stress levels.
In addition to being present in the moment, mindfulness can also help us become more aware of our bodies. When we are stressed, our bodies often respond with physical symptoms such as tension, headaches, or stomachaches. By paying attention to our bodies through mindfulness, we can identify these physical signs of stress and take steps to alleviate them. This can include deep breathing, stretching, or taking a short break to relax and refocus.

But what exactly are boundaries? Boundaries are limits that we set for ourselves and others in order to maintain a healthy balance in our lives. They can be physical, emotional, or even mental. For example, setting a boundary for yourself to not work past a certain time in the evening can help you maintain a healthy work-life balance. Similarly, setting an emotional boundary with a toxic friend or family member can protect your mental health.
